#e479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e479ce is composed of 89.4% red, 47.5%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 9.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 312.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 68.4%. #e479ce color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#c9009d.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#e479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e479ce has RGB values of R:228, G:121,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.1,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14973390.

Shades and Tints of #e479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030b is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e479ce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2abb1 is the less saturated color, while #fd60dd is the most saturated one.
